]> Pileus Git - ~andy/sunrise/commitdiff
sci-libs/gmsh: Fix dependencies; sort use flag alphabetically
authorJakub Moc <jakub@gentoo.org>
Tue, 16 Oct 2007 11:23:38 +0000 (11:23 +0000)
committerJakub Moc <jakub@gentoo.org>
Tue, 16 Oct 2007 11:23:38 +0000 (11:23 +0000)
svn path=/sunrise/; revision=4783

sci-libs/gmsh/ChangeLog
sci-libs/gmsh/Manifest
sci-libs/gmsh/gmsh-2.0.8.ebuild

index 7eb1f1a324ecd11a78fa79aebbf167341c628bd4..0e0477bd91f1ca61e271e71d23cbaed92e4cefe4 100644 (file)
@@ -2,6 +2,9 @@
 #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
 # $Header: $
 
+  16 Oct 2007; Jakub Moc <jakub@gentoo.org> gmsh-2.0.8.ebuild:
+  Fix dependencies; sort use flag alphabetically
+
   15 Oct 2007; Oliver Borm (boroli) <oli.borm@web.de> +metadata.xml,
   +gmsh-2.0.8.ebuild:
   New ebuild for gmsh with two new USE Flags as reported at bug 195980.
index a6cf20dd22dd2113649038fb510116ba7953e927..c604d6782fa74851a2dd45e0c9b7ff498a5380e0 100644 (file)
@@ -1,4 +1,4 @@
 DIST gmsh-2.0.8-source.tgz 2244709 RMD160 3df766237460a755f1ed759d110b4de505ee68a2 SHA1 5e8cd6f879b233a08298fc0533d0aa24ac3b2876 SHA256 944988ba39b79dee1c84576918384670ff99ac54f864e33c4130b0565e1484f7
-EBUILD gmsh-2.0.8.ebuild 1086 RMD160 21f7a2be5b7049e5aa1a282dc23d139ea5f88269 SHA1 bc650b280f3792ff8fef6bc06a83a9842cb8731a SHA256 13b8478dfacb0b1ba1c2fd122a11ef24b9ef2c50447e15026223dd1bbdb60b75
-MISC ChangeLog 278 RMD160 bc6a3b99c965a45a061e96768bba095f893e4469 SHA1 0269d2203a95ec35d42c8095cb947d83b31641c0 SHA256 8a568d069b2dec5c20b05a23e93d3638a4665b5d03e8734f3ae9f0d5ed474d61
+EBUILD gmsh-2.0.8.ebuild 1058 RMD160 1c4bb5fe761ff900062f1bc6ff9a2cfccb090e8f SHA1 32718dd0babab87d564b7903f2157c73d5415d3f SHA256 0d58cf8fbdf9abe7269b690706584f415240dc4784e13ed07d5ee10a199f03c6
+MISC ChangeLog 391 RMD160 245ffce7a334d1c571f384a02921a0fbbed6fe44 SHA1 91faa18cc4ac73f69ab0236f3c2f0ef1052709cc SHA256 8680bce2e106e46da036f42c5ecc44d83bd5c3c3be2ab51b56a3da9b3d80e6b4
 M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42
index a1752b7df3c140d59fb572ab32e97c1ccc5da5eb..f0b6543973a387e2cbcd94065ed578cf866d1eea 100644 (file)
@@ -9,26 +9,27 @@ SRC_URI="http://www.geuz.org/gmsh/src/${P}-source.tgz"
 LICENSE="GPL-2"
 SLOT="0"
 KEYWORDS="~amd64 ~x86"
-IUSE="doc jpeg zlib png X metis cgns"
+IUSE="X cgns doc jpeg metis png zlib"
 
-DEPEND="x11-libs/fltk
-       sci-libs/gsl
-       doc? ( app-text/tetex )
-       png? ( media-libs/libpng )
+RDEPEND="sci-libs/gsl
+       x11-libs/fltk
        jpeg? ( media-libs/jpeg )
+       png? ( media-libs/libpng )
        zlib? ( sys-libs/zlib )"
 
-RDEPEND="${DEPEND}"
+DEPEND="${RDEPEND}
+       doc? ( app-text/tetex )"
 
 src_compile() {
        econf \
                --disable-netgen \
+               $(use_enable X gui) \
+               $(use_enable cgns) \
                $(use_enable jpeg) \
-               $(use_enable zlib) \
-               $(use_enable png) \
                $(use_enable metis) \
-               $(use_enable cgns) \
-               $(use_enable X gui)  || die "could not configure"
+               $(use_enable png) \
+               $(use_enable zlib)
+
        emake -j1 || die "emake failed"
 
        if use doc ; then